The Evolution of Revision Hip Arthroplasty

Revision hip surgery is significantly more complex than primary THA. Surgeons face challenges such as compromised bone stock, pelvic discontinuity, and the presence of infection. Modern revision systems must offer a variety of stem lengths, diameters, and offset options to accommodate the unique anatomy of each patient.

Q: What materials are used in your Revision Hip Systems?
A: We utilize medical-grade Titanium Alloy (Ti-6Al-4V ELI) and Cobalt-Chromium-Molybdenum (CoCrMo) conforming to ASTM and ISO standards. Our bearing surfaces include highly cross-linked polyethylene (HXLPE) and BIOLOX® delta ceramics.
Q: How do you ensure the precision of complex revision components?
A: Our facility utilizes 5-axis CNC machining centers and wire-cutting machines. Every batch undergoes rigorous tensile, pressure, and durability testing in our in-house laboratory to ensure fatigue resistance under extreme physiological loads.
